Automating Lighting with HomeKit
HomeKit-compatible smart lights can be automated based on time, motion detection, or other triggers. You can set up scenes and automations to enhance your home’s lighting system effortlessly.
Creating a Lighting Automation
Follow these steps to automate your lighting:
- Open the Home app.
- Tap the ‘Automation’ tab at the bottom.
- Tap ‘+’ to create a new automation.
- Select a trigger such as ‘When a Sensor Detects Motion’ or ‘At a Time of Day.’
- Choose the specific lights or scenes you want to control.
- Set the desired actions and save the automation.
Your lights will now turn on or off automatically based on the conditions you set, providing convenience and energy savings.
